Malta's people are recognized for their warmth and hospitality, ready to share their rich cultural heritage with visitors. Malta's customs are colourful and varied, influenced by centuries of history and civilizations such as the Knights of St. John and the Romans.

Festivals are an important aspect of Maltese life, with lively music, traditional dances, and wonderful Maltese cuisine like pastizzi and rabbit stew. Strong family relationships create a close community in which people watch out for one another.

The island, whose official languages are English and Maltese, has a mixed character that welcomes visitors into its celebrations and day-to-day activities while simultaneously embracing its past
